Abstract
The signal reflected from a sech2electron-density profile and bandpass filtered was calculated for an incident plane wave with an impulsive time variation. For "wide" bandwidths, the envelope of the filter output decreases in duration with decreasing bandwidth, with some increase in peak amplitude For "narrow" bandwidths, the envelope of the filter output decreases in peak amplitude and increases in duration with decreasing bandwidth; the envelope also oscillates about its mean value after the peak. The critical bandwidth, at which the filter output changes from the "wide-" to the "narrow-" band behavior, was found to be associated with a characteristic pattern of the saddle points of the Fourier-transform integrand.
